Are there any data collection or monitoring features to track usage patterns or waste volume?
In today's era of smart waste management, data collection and monitoring features play a pivotal role in optimizing waste disposal processes. Advanced systems now incorporate sensors and IoT-enabled devices to track real-time waste volume and usage patterns. These technologies provide actionable insights, helping municipalities and businesses reduce operational costs and environmental impact.
Key features include:
- Real-time Waste Volume Tracking: Sensors measure fill levels in bins, triggering alerts when nearing capacity.
- Usage Pattern Analysis: Data analytics identify peak disposal times and high-traffic areas for better resource allocation.
- Automated Reporting: Generate detailed reports on waste generation trends to support sustainability initiatives.
By leveraging these tools, organizations can transition from reactive to proactive waste management, ensuring efficiency and sustainability. Whether for public spaces or industrial settings, these innovations are transforming how we handle waste.
